The opportunity
Port Stephens is an integral part of the Hunter region – Australia’s largest regional economy – and boasts some of the country’s most pristine coastline. 2.5 hours from Sydney, and within an hour from either Newcastle, Hunter Valley vineyards, or the M1 Motorway, Port Stephens offers the balanced lifestyle you’ve been searching for.
Our Capital Works Section have a unique opportunity to provide leadership and direction to the Civil Infrastructure Delivery Unit through the management of a team of technical professionals, spanning across Project Management, Design, and Surveying.
Whilst your experience will demonstrate a strong understanding and broad reach across the technical field of Program Delivery, this role has a strong focus around your strategic leadership skills in providing direction to your team within the Civil Infrastructure Delivery Unit, comprising of 3 direct reports across the Civil Projects, Survey, and Design teams.
You will report to the Capital Works Section Manager, and have independence in managing the civil infrastructure capital works budget including reporting, improvement and providing corrective actions.
- This is a permanent opportunity – working full-time working 35 hours / week + access to a flexible working arrangement
- Base Salary Range: $117,660 to $138,428 pa based on 35 hours / week + 12% superannuation + $19,364 motor vehicle allowance + $2,464 retention allowance + civil liability allowance
- You will be working from PSC Administration Building, Raymond Terrace
Some of the key responsibilities within this role are listed below however you can view the full list here – view the position description.
- Coordinating the development, planning, project management, surveying, designing and delivery of Council's civil infrastructure capital works program in accordance with planning legislation, accepted industry standards, specifications and other client and customer requirements
- Development of major projects with clients and their external customers and stakeholders to a variety of site, planning and financial constraints
- Leadership, supervision, mentoring and coaching of the Civil Projects Unit, comprising of 3 teams of approximately 25 staff.
